Garlic Butter Steak Bites Recipe

Description

Garlic Butter Steak Bites are a quick and flavorful dish featuring tender steak pieces seared to perfection in a buttery garlic sauce, garnished with fresh parsley and green onions. Perfect for a satisfying meal or appetizer.


Ingredients

Scale

Steak Bites

  • 1/2 tablespoon avocado oil
  • 2 pounds steak, cut into small bite size pieces
  • 2 teaspoons salt
  • 1/2 teaspoon freshly ground black pepper
  • 1/2 teaspoon red pepper flakes (optional)

Garlic Butter Sauce

  • 2 tablespoons butter or ghee
  • 6 cloves minced garlic
  • 1/4 cup chopped parsley
  • Green onion, for garnish


Instructions

  1. Season the steak bites: Season the steak pieces evenly with salt, freshly ground black pepper, and red pepper flakes if using. Stir thoroughly to ensure all pieces are well coated.
  2. Cook the steak bites: Heat a large skillet over medium-high heat and add avocado oil. Place the steak bites in a single layer in the skillet and cook for 3-4 minutes until browned, stirring occasionally. If your skillet is small, cook the steak in batches to avoid overcrowding. Once browned, remove the steak from the skillet and set aside.
  3. Prepare the garlic butter sauce: Remove excess water from the skillet, then add butter or ghee. Add the minced garlic and sauté for about 1 minute until fragrant but not browned.
  4. Combine and finish cooking: Return the browned steak bites to the skillet with the garlic butter sauce and cook for an additional 1-2 minutes, stirring to coat the steak evenly in the sauce. Remove from heat.
  5. Add parsley and garnish: Stir in the chopped parsley and garnish the dish with sliced green onions. Serve immediately while hot.

Notes

  • Use avocado oil for high-heat cooking, but other oils like canola or grapeseed can be used as substitutes.
  • For a spicier dish, increase the red pepper flakes or add a pinch of cayenne pepper.
  • Butter can be substituted with ghee for a lactose-free option.
  • Allow the steak to rest for a couple of minutes after cooking for juicier bites.
  • Serve these steak bites over rice, mashed potatoes, or with a side of vegetables for a complete meal.
